diff --git a/db/schema.sql b/db/schema.sql index 65e4f2a..ac8c105 100644 --- a/db/schema.sql +++ b/db/schema.sql @@ -9,7 +9,9 @@ CREATE TABLE if not exists `goal` type enum ('GOAL', 'TASK', 'HABIT') default 'TASK' NOT NULL, name varchar(100) NOT NULL, tag varchar(100) NULL, - detail varchar(100) NULL + detail varchar(100) NULL, + root_id int unsigned null, + parent_id int unsigned null ) COMMENT ='目标管理表'; diff --git a/src/main/java/com/dota/nexus/entity/Goal.java b/src/main/java/com/dota/nexus/entity/Goal.java index 8fd9c69..6c2c3b9 100644 --- a/src/main/java/com/dota/nexus/entity/Goal.java +++ b/src/main/java/com/dota/nexus/entity/Goal.java @@ -15,4 +15,8 @@ public class Goal extends Entity { private String tag; private String detail; + + private Integer rootId; + + private Integer parentId; }